Batman 6 review


The Batman is down and badly beaten just like how we left off in the last issue. We finally get a view of the court of owl's and they are damn right creepy! most of the dialogue is done by the court itself where batman showing no resistance to stay down as he is brutally attacked by the entire court! The images used in this issue are amazing showing batman's real dark side making him look like a wild animal or beast with fangs. there was a part in this issue where I thought batman would really cross that line that makes him different from the scum of Gotham City.

Scott Snyder has not outdone the last issue but it still a close contender to it with the way the story progresses and from what we find out about the court and who really runs the show. The artwork again first class the cover art being my favorite as it's insane and shows more just what is coming. The story progresses nicely and really keeps you entertained throughout. I think this is the first time in a long time that iv'e read a batman comic where he is afraid to come back to the villains hideout. The court has really taken its tole on batman showing not only his weak side but a side of fear in the dark knight detective.

Overall i'm still loving Scott Snyder's batman it the perfect view of what a batman comic should be about and the best story in the series. I cant stress enough that comic book readers should start to read this series! even if you are not a batman fan as I can see this going down as one of the best batman story arcs and I think its clear that we all welcome the court of owls as first class villains for batman. Like I said tho Snyder does not outdo himself with this issue but defiantly brings a great issue and follow up to to the perfect issue that came before it.

Batman #5


Batman issue 5 really starts to show Batman becoming insane just like the criminals that he fights to keep locked away from the world in Arkham Asylum. The comic starts with Gordon and Bullock talking about weather or not they should shut off the bat signal as its burning 24/7 waiting on some sign that batman is still alive and doing his job. The rest of the Bat Family are worried about the current status of the Dark Knight himself. We then find out what has happened to Batman. He is in a massive maze trapped and going mad, hiding in the dark corners and this is one of the few times we see batman afraid of what he has to face.

The Good: Again this is another amazing issue from Scott Snyder and I think everyone will agree that it shows batman decent to madness perfectly. As you read the book you will ave to turn it on its side then upside down and read the book back to front and really draws the reader into what batman is going through. The artwork is first class yet again with batman being in the maze for weeks his costume is badly worn you can see he is weakened and my favorite is when is mask is starting to wear away you can see Bruce's bloodshot eye which is frighting to say the least like batman is becoming some sort of wild animal almost to the point of insanity. Story is amazing batman is being pushed to the limit much like Grant Morrison did a few years ago with Batman RIP.

The Bad: Another issue and I still have no bad comments on this series it's the perfect tone for a batman comic again I will say if anyone has any issues id be happy to know what you thought.
